Mesh Systems

Think of mesh systems as a dream team for your Wi-Fi needs. These systems use multiple nodes that work together to create one seamless network.

Why You'll Love Them:

  • Seamless Roaming: Imagine walking from your living room to the backyard without a single Wi-Fi hiccup.
  • Scalability: Got a mansion? Just add more nodes.
  • Easy Management: Control everything from a single app, making it a breeze to manage.

Pro Tips for Setup:

  1. Central Placement: Place the main node in the heart of your home for the best coverage.
  2. Avoid Obstructions: Keep nodes in open spaces, away from thick walls and electronic gadgets.

Multiple Extenders

On a budget? Multiple Wi-Fi extenders can still do wonders, though they need a bit more finesse.

Why They’re Great:

  • Cost-Effective: Save some bucks while boosting your Wi-Fi.
  • Targeted Boost: Perfect for those tricky dead zones.

Pro Tips for Setup:

  1. Strategic Placement: Position extenders halfway between your router and the weak signal area.
  2. Consistent Network Name: Use the same SSID and password to make switching seamless.

Mesh Systems vs. Multiple Extenders, Choosing Your Solution

  • Home Size and Layout: For big, multi-floor homes, mesh systems are your best bet.
  • Budget: Extenders are easier on the wallet but require a bit more setup.
